Job Overview
The Field Service Technician serves customers by installing, troubleshooting, repairing, and maintaining all makes of rotary screw and reciprocating and/or Centac and ECC air compressors, along with additional compressed air system components. You will use precision measuring tools for diagnostic troubleshooting of compressed air equipment. In addition, you need to have knowledge of all operations and parts manuals associated with all equipment.
Responsibilities
- Perform preventative maintenance on Ingersoll Rand compressed air equipment and interact with customers to address existing and unanticipated equipment concerns.
- Collaborate with Service Coordinator on ordering and gathering parts and supplies necessary to complete installations and repairs.
- Assist and train apprentices and Field Service Technicians.
- Effectively communicate verbally and in writing with customers and co-workers.
- Provide technical assistance on equipment pre-commissioning and start-ups, installations, and repairs of compressed air systems, including "hands-on" work to assure equipment operates to customer's requirement with limited guidance from the Master Technician.
- Increase customer awareness of how Ingersoll Rand products, services, and solutions, such as Preventative Maintenance, Diagnostics, Audits and Leak Detection can benefit their operations.
Requirements
- 2 years+ experience of troubleshooting industrial/commercial mechanical systems.
- Must possess a valid driver's license for a minimum of 12 months, with no major or frequent traffic violations including, but not limited to: DUI in the previous 5 years, Hit & Run, License Suspension, Reckless/Careless Driving or multiple smaller infractions or preventable collisions in the previous 3 years.
- Every service technician is required to be on-call, but you will not be on-call for the first 90 days to get used to the schedule. This is shared with every service tech, and it requires being available 24/7 for the 1-week duration where you will go to customer sites. On-call weeks can be as often as every 4 weeks or greater than 4 weeks, but that will be determined by the hiring manager.
- This position is highly physical and requires regular use of hands, fingers, walking, stooping, and kneeling. It requires employees to regularly lift and or move weight limits in line with the safety policy.
- High School Diploma or equivalent required.
Core Competencies
- Able to read wiring schematics and diagrams for all equipment.
- Advanced network systems installations (IMMC/ASC, X Series Automation).
- Basic vibration troubleshooting.
- Basic Air Quality (system compressor/dryer – air treatment).
